- This card can be searched via "Witch of the Black Forest" and "Silent Swordsman LV7".
- This can be used as a "blanket" version of "Horus the Black Flame Dragon LV8". Since it negates your Spell Cards as well, many Duelists prefer "Silent Swordsman LV5", since it's just unaffected by your opponent's Spell Cards. This card does not have Horus's weakness of being unable to stop the continuous effects of spell cards that were activated before the card entered the field.
- You can use this card with Jinzo and Angel O7 to create a great lockdown.
- Use Skill Drain so you can still use spells.
